Hummus is simply nutrient-rich chickpeas, tahini, oil, and seasonings.

Hummus is naturally rich in fiber and protein, a one-two punch to help you stay fuller, longer.

Nuts are a good source of plant-based protein, antioxidants, fiber, and other essential nutrients.

Having hard boiled eggs on-hand is a great option to ensure that your snack provides filling protein.

Eggs also pack in six grams of high-quality protein and antioxidants.

Popcorn is 100% whole grain, provides protein, fiber and is antioxidant-packed.

The fiber in popcorn will help keep you satisfied so you’re less likely to overeat.
